Does a 5.9 Cummins have a crankcase filter?

The Crankcase Ventilation Filter for the 2003 to 2005 Dodge Ram trucks with the 5.9L Cummins Turbo Diesel. This crankcase vent filter is located on top of the valve cover assembly. This crank vent filter is also known as a Valve Cover Breather Filter, Breather Filter, or the Vent Valve Filter.

What causes high crankcase pressure in a diesel engine?

When you combine a large cylinder bore, high cylinder pressure through turbocharging, many hours of use and marginal maintenance, excessive blowby is the result. The leakage of any combustion gases, air, or pressure into the engine’s crankcase is considered blowby.

Does a 6.7 Cummins have a crankcase filter?

The ‘07.5 and newer 6.7-liter engines have a crankcase vent filter that is located on top of the valve cover assembly. The suggested change interval for the CCV is 67,500 miles.

What happens when a PCV valve fails?

Whenever your PCV valve fails, its plunger may remain open. An abnormally large volume of air will enter the combustion cylinders when this occurs. This results in a lean air/fuel mixture since there’s more air inside the cylinders than fuel. As a consequence, your engine could stall or idle poorly.

What happens if PCV valve is blocked?

If the PCV valve or the hoses are blocked, the crankcase will push up oil into the combustion chambers, which will cause oil to burn inside the engine and go out through the exhaust pipe. This will cause a lot of blue smoke from the exhaust pipe.

How do you reduce crankcase pressure?

One way to decrease blow-by and increase piston ring seal is to add an aftermarket vacuum pump. Vacuum pumps work by creating negative airflow (vacuum) thereby pulling the air from the crankcase.
